Sold data
Homes in Fort Erie (Central) took a median of 37 days to sell over the last 90 days, with the quickest quarter selling within 18 days and the slowest quarter taking more than 77, across 183 recorded sales.
That clock counts only the listing each home finally sold on. Measured from the first time these properties came to market, including any earlier listings that were withdrawn and re-entered, the median is 69 days.
The median sale price was $549,000.
Homes sold for about 3.6% below asking on average, so there was room to negotiate.
About 7% of sales closed above the list price.
Around 34% of sellers reduced their price before finding a buyer.
Based on 183 recorded sales in the last 90 days. Aggregate statistics only; individual sale prices are not shown.
